The Case for Degrowth with Latin American and Indigenous Perspectives
Join the Center for Latin American Studies at the University of Florida to explore radical moves toward more equitable and sustainable worlds advanced in the new book The Case for Degrowth.
In the face of increasing environmental degradation and uneven sacrifices demanded by expanding economies, authors and commentators from three continents make a case for abandoning the struggle to sustain relentless growth.
In dialogue with Latin American and Indigenous perspectives and proposals, we consider degrowth, a network of movements striving to forge healthier futures by slowing down global use of material and energy, and by reorienting values, institutions, and worldviews around care and equitable wellbeing.
